Specific Instructions for Loading new BIN files

This is a C&P from catfishnut, all the credit goes to him for this information.

Many people have developed or adopted certain practices for downloading new software to their Coolsat 4, 5 and 6K receivers.

I will not state that these methods do not work. However, there is a specific and "most" appropriate method to load new software to your receiver.

If you follow this procedure, you may prevent some rather nasty problems from occurring. The chances are very slim that you will experience any problems, but if and when they occur, you will certainly wish you had done something to prevent it. The procedure that I cite in the attachment will save you that headache.

Please read it so that at least you know the basics. There are some added benefits in this that you may not realize.

Obviously the procedure appears long, but that is only because of how I worded it (as a step by step procedure). We take most of these steps for granted. I wrote them out in full length, word by word, so it makes the whole process seem very long on paper, but it truly isn't a time consuming endeavor.

The entire process requires approximately 12 minutes.
That is not too much time to spare to prevent the hours or days spent correcting a problem that might occur.

I wish you to know of this procedure so that you can at least make your own decision. At least you will have the knowledge of how to do it the recommended way.
